ACCELERATION
| SE, man. | SE, auto. | Class Average |
|---|---|---|
| 5 | 5 | 4.6 |
Only SE models sampled so far. Acceleration adequate with either transmission, but far from snappy. Hyundai says 0-60 mph takes 8.8 sec with manual, which is a slick, precise shifter, though some testers found clutch action vague. Automatic smooth, responsive.
FUEL ECONOMY
| SE, man. | SE, auto. | Class Average |
|---|---|---|
| 7 | 7 | 6.4 |
Test SE with manual transmission averaged 26.8 mpg. Hyundai recommends regular-grade fuel.
RIDE QUALITY
| SE, man. | SE, auto. | Class Average |
|---|---|---|
| 6 | 6 | 5.3 |
An asset vs. many class rivals, abetted by stout structural feel. Absorbs most small bumps easily, but floats some over large humps and dips at highway speed.
STEERING/HANDLING/BRAKING
| SE, man. | SE, auto. | Class Average |
|---|---|---|
| 5 | 5 | 5.8 |
Suspension allows some cornering lean, but tires furnish good dry-road grip. New electric power steering is quick, but feels a tad light. Fine stopping control, brake-pedal feel.
QUIETNESS
| SE, man. | SE, auto. | Class Average |
|---|---|---|
| 6 | 6 | 4.4 |
Engine a bit noisy at high rpm, but is never unpleasant. Some wind rush around exterior mirrors. Road/tire noise impressively low for class.
CONTROLS
| SE, man. | SE, auto. | Class Average |
|---|---|---|
| 6 | 6 | 5.9 |
Large, clear gauges. Climate, audio controls simple, handy. Plush cloth upholstery, attractive plastics. So does classy blue dashboard lighting.
ROOM/COMFORT/DRIVER SEATING (FRONT)
| SE, man. | SE, auto. | Class Average |
|---|---|---|
| 5 | 5 | 5.6 |
Adequate head and leg room, though taller folk may want more of both. Seat/steering-wheel adjustments enhance driver comfort; SE, Limited include telescopic wheel. Good visibility all around.
ROOM/COMFORT (REAR)
| SE, man. | SE, auto. | Class Average |
|---|---|---|
| 4 | 4 | 4 |
Adult-size head and leg room. Entry/exit slightly tight for larger adults. Height-adjustable head restraints, fold-down center armrest are comfort pluses.
CARGO ROOM
| SE, man. | SE, auto. | Class Average |
|---|---|---|
| 3 | 3 | 4.8 |
More trunk space than class norm, but slim opening, sickle-type trunklid hinges compromise utility. Standard 60/40 split folding rear seat, but backrests don't lay flat, leave only small pass-through for long items. Generous small-item storage via numerous bins, slots, cubbies.
VALUE WITHIN CLASS
| SE, man. | SE, auto. | Class Average |
|---|---|---|
| 6 | 6 | 6 |
Elantra matches any class rival for refinement, space, and comfort. And it beats most for safety with standard front side airbags, curtain side airbags, and ABS. A robust feel, attractive prices and Hyundai's strong warranty also make Elantra well worth considering.
